Here are the facts:

Humans and San 'Shyuum beat the Flood (around 110,300 B.C.E)

Forerunners beat the Humans and San 'Shyuum (who were fighting both the flood and forerunners at the same time)

The Flood came back and gained a Pyrrhic victory against the Forerunners. Forerunners are wiped out while the Flood are all but destroyed.

About 100,000 years later the Covenant came along and almost beat the humans until the Sangheili defected to the human side due to attempted genocide by the San 'Shyuum.

Looks like one vicious circle :D

Seriously though, the Forerunners would crush the Sangheili if they fought each other with the Forerunners at their technological peak and the Sangheili were at their tech level during 2552. Maybe if you gave them a several hundred thousand years to develop...


EDIT: Oh and the Elites were at tier 2 or 3 during the time of the San 'Shyuum vs Sangheili war, before they incorporated Forerunner tech into their own.
